Output ec3cb1a3357bd39bfc2f7b9499c4d860d0a0453d3d1209a18178edbedb2e1751:6

value
2333911
script pubkey
OP_0 OP_PUSHBYTES_20 71e8ab6ff07ccb9bb92c16743307beafddd79df5
address
bc1qw852kmls0n9ehwfvze6rxpa74lwa080409dxxu
transaction
ec3cb1a3357bd39bfc2f7b9499c4d860d0a0453d3d1209a18178edbedb2e1751
spent
true